Output 86737ab519de6e65e4865f7982e9f0e9bbc392a3b215bf9922d6665e19e7f938:2

value
98785
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ab504943bd30c52873eb3c75cf44b6cc94f5b35 OP_EQUAL
address
32fdXofPpJbgd3RWVq7NrExxRRixJeGWpD
transaction
86737ab519de6e65e4865f7982e9f0e9bbc392a3b215bf9922d6665e19e7f938
confirmations
189319
spent
true